/**
@file storage/perfschema/table_setup_actors.cc
Table SETUP_ACTORS (implementation).
*/
#include "my_global.h"
#include "my_thread.h"
#include "pfs_instr_class.h"
#include "pfs_column_types.h"
#include "pfs_column_values.h"
#include "pfs_setup_actor.h"
#include "table_setup_actors.h"
#include "pfs_global.h"
#include "pfs_buffer_container.h"
#include "field.h"
THR_LOCK table_setup_actors::m_table_lock;
static const TABLE_FIELD_TYPE field_types[]=
{
{
{ C_STRING_WITH_LEN("HOST") },
{ C_STRING_WITH_LEN("char(60)") },
{ NULL, 0}
},
{
{ C_STRING_WITH_LEN("USER") },
{ C_STRING_WITH_LEN("char(" USERNAME_CHAR_LENGTH_STR ")") },
{ NULL, 0}
},
{
{ C_STRING_WITH_LEN("ROLE") },
{ C_STRING_WITH_LEN("char(16)") },
{ NULL, 0}
},
{
{ C_STRING_WITH_LEN("ENABLED") },
{ C_STRING_WITH_LEN("enum(\'YES\',\'NO\')") },
{ NULL, 0}
},
{
{ C_STRING_WITH_LEN("HISTORY") },
{ C_STRING_WITH_LEN("enum(\'YES\',\'NO\')") },
{ NULL, 0}
}
};
TABLE_FIELD_DEF
table_setup_actors::m_field_def=
{ 5, field_types };
PFS_engine_table_share
table_setup_actors::m_share=
{
{ C_STRING_WITH_LEN("setup_actors") },
&pfs_editable_acl,
table_setup_actors::create,
table_setup_actors::write_row,
table_setup_actors::delete_all_rows,
table_setup_actors::get_row_count,
sizeof(PFS_simple_index),
&m_table_lock,
&m_field_def,
false, /* checked */
false /* perpetual */
};
PFS_engine_table* table_setup_actors::create()
{
return new table_setup_actors();
}
int table_setup_actors::write_row(TABLE *table, unsigned char *buf,
Field **fields)
{
Field *f;
String user_data("%", 1, &my_charset_utf8_bin);
String host_data("%", 1, &my_charset_utf8_bin);
String role_data("%", 1, &my_charset_utf8_bin);
String *user= &user_data;
String *host= &host_data;
String *role= &role_data;
enum_yes_no enabled_value= ENUM_YES;
enum_yes_no history_value= ENUM_YES;
bool enabled;
bool history;
for (; (f= *fields) ; fields++)
{
if (bitmap_is_set(table->write_set, f->field_index))
{
switch(f->field_index)
{
case 0: /* HOST */
host= get_field_char_utf8(f, &host_data);
break;
case 1: /* USER */
user= get_field_char_utf8(f, &user_data);
break;
case 2: /* ROLE */
role= get_field_char_utf8(f, &role_data);
break;
case 3: /* ENABLED */
enabled_value= (enum_yes_no) get_field_enum(f);
break;
case 4: /* HISTORY */
history_value= (enum_yes_no) get_field_enum(f);
break;
default:
DBUG_ASSERT(false);
}
}
}
/* Reject illegal enum values in ENABLED */
if ((enabled_value != ENUM_YES) && (enabled_value != ENUM_NO))
return HA_ERR_NO_REFERENCED_ROW;
/* Reject illegal enum values in HISTORY */
if ((history_value != ENUM_YES) && (history_value != ENUM_NO))
return HA_ERR_NO_REFERENCED_ROW;
/* Reject if any of user/host/role is not provided */
if (user->length() == 0 || host->length() == 0 || role->length() == 0)
return HA_ERR_WRONG_COMMAND;
enabled= (enabled_value == ENUM_YES) ? true : false;
history= (history_value == ENUM_YES) ? true : false;
return insert_setup_actor(user, host, role, enabled, history);
}
int table_setup_actors::delete_all_rows(void)
{
return reset_setup_actor();
}
ha_rows table_setup_actors::get_row_count(void)
{
return global_setup_actor_container.get_row_count();
}
table_setup_actors::table_setup_actors()
: PFS_engine_table(&m_share, &m_pos),
m_row_exists(false), m_pos(0), m_next_pos(0)
{}
void table_setup_actors::reset_position(void)
{
m_pos.m_index= 0;
m_next_pos.m_index= 0;
}
int table_setup_actors::rnd_next()
{
PFS_setup_actor *pfs;
m_pos.set_at(&m_next_pos);
PFS_setup_actor_iterator it= global_setup_actor_container.iterate(m_pos.m_index);
pfs= it.scan_next(& m_pos.m_index);
if (pfs != NULL)
{
make_row(pfs);
m_next_pos.set_after(&m_pos);
return 0;
}
return HA_ERR_END_OF_FILE;
}
int table_setup_actors::rnd_pos(const void *pos)
{
PFS_setup_actor *pfs;
set_position(pos);
pfs= global_setup_actor_container.get(m_pos.m_index);
if (pfs != NULL)
{
make_row(pfs);
return 0;
}
return HA_ERR_RECORD_DELETED;
}
void table_setup_actors::make_row(PFS_setup_actor *pfs)
{
pfs_optimistic_state lock;
m_row_exists= false;
pfs->m_lock.begin_optimistic_lock(&lock);
m_row.m_hostname_length= pfs->m_hostname_length;
if (unlikely((m_row.m_hostname_length == 0) ||
(m_row.m_hostname_length > sizeof(m_row.m_hostname))))
return;
memcpy(m_row.m_hostname, pfs->m_hostname, m_row.m_hostname_length);
m_row.m_username_length= pfs->m_username_length;
if (unlikely((m_row.m_username_length == 0) ||
(m_row.m_username_length > sizeof(m_row.m_username))))
return;
memcpy(m_row.m_username, pfs->m_username, m_row.m_username_length);
m_row.m_rolename_length= pfs->m_rolename_length;
if (unlikely((m_row.m_rolename_length == 0) ||
(m_row.m_rolename_length > sizeof(m_row.m_rolename))))
return;
memcpy(m_row.m_rolename, pfs->m_rolename, m_row.m_rolename_length);
m_row.m_enabled_ptr= &pfs->m_enabled;
m_row.m_history_ptr= &pfs->m_history;
if (pfs->m_lock.end_optimistic_lock(&lock))
m_row_exists= true;
}
int table_setup_actors::read_row_values(TABLE *table,
unsigned char *buf,
Field **fields,
bool read_all)
{
Field *f;
if (unlikely(! m_row_exists))
return HA_ERR_RECORD_DELETED;
/* Set the null bits */
DBUG_ASSERT(table->s->null_bytes == 1);
for (; (f= *fields) ; fields++)
{
if (read_all || bitmap_is_set(table->read_set, f->field_index))
{
switch(f->field_index)
{
case 0: /* HOST */
set_field_char_utf8(f, m_row.m_hostname, m_row.m_hostname_length);
break;
case 1: /* USER */
set_field_char_utf8(f, m_row.m_username, m_row.m_username_length);
break;
case 2: /* ROLE */
set_field_char_utf8(f, m_row.m_rolename, m_row.m_rolename_length);
break;
case 3: /* ENABLED */
set_field_enum(f, (*m_row.m_enabled_ptr) ? ENUM_YES : ENUM_NO);
break;
case 4: /* HISTORY */
set_field_enum(f, (*m_row.m_history_ptr) ? ENUM_YES : ENUM_NO);
break;
default:
DBUG_ASSERT(false);
}
}
}
return 0;
}
int table_setup_actors::update_row_values(TABLE *table,
const unsigned char *old_buf,
unsigned char *new_buf,
Field **fields)
{
int result;
Field *f;
enum_yes_no value;
for (; (f= *fields) ; fields++)
{
if (bitmap_is_set(table->write_set, f->field_index))
{
switch(f->field_index)
{
case 0: /* HOST */
case 1: /* USER */
case 2: /* ROLE */
return HA_ERR_WRONG_COMMAND;
case 3: /* ENABLED */
value= (enum_yes_no) get_field_enum(f);
/* Reject illegal enum values in ENABLED */
if ((value != ENUM_YES) && (value != ENUM_NO))
return HA_ERR_NO_REFERENCED_ROW;
*m_row.m_enabled_ptr= (value == ENUM_YES) ? true : false;
break;
case 4: /* HISTORY */
value= (enum_yes_no) get_field_enum(f);
/* Reject illegal enum values in HISTORY */
if ((value != ENUM_YES) && (value != ENUM_NO))
return HA_ERR_NO_REFERENCED_ROW;
*m_row.m_history_ptr= (value == ENUM_YES) ? true : false;
break;
default:
DBUG_ASSERT(false);
}
}
}
result= update_setup_actors_derived_flags();
return result;
}
int table_setup_actors::delete_row_values(TABLE *table,
const unsigned char *buf,
Field **fields)
{
DBUG_ASSERT(m_row_exists);
CHARSET_INFO *cs= &my_charset_utf8_bin;
String user(m_row.m_username, m_row.m_username_length, cs);
String role(m_row.m_rolename, m_row.m_rolename_length, cs);
String host(m_row.m_hostname, m_row.m_hostname_length, cs);
return delete_setup_actor(&user, &host, &role);
}
